Our interdisciplinary research focuses on understanding RNA biology through computational and experimental approaches.
We investigate the molecular mechanisms that control gene expression at the RNA level, including post-transcriptional regulation, RNA-protein interactions, and alternative splicing.
Our team develops and applies computational methods to analyze RNA-seq data, predict RNA structures, and model complex biological networks.
We study how RNA networks integrate to control cellular functions and investigate how their disruption contributes to disease mechanisms.
